Using Tech to Support Marzano’s Six Step Process for Vocabulary Instruction
Academic vocabulary is one of the greatest predictors of student success across all areas of the curriculum. Dr. Robert Marzano has developed a successful six-step process for teaching vocabulary to improve instruction and boost the academic performance of all students. Join me and Simple K12 as we share a variety of digital tools, tips, and strategies to support Dr, Marzano’s method of vocabulary development to help students develop transferable word knowledge.
Digital Differentiation: A Tool to Support Flexible Learning Paths
Last aired on Simple K12 on April 24, 2019.
Technology is a tool that can be used to help teachers facilitate personalized learning experiences to address the diverse needs of all students. When combined with student-driven learning experiences that are fueled by essential questions and offer flexible learning paths, use of digital tools can break the learning barriers that exist in our classrooms.
